Generated title:Fortinet FortiOS Stack-based Buffer Overflow in WAD Daemon via Crafted Sockets

A Stack-based Buffer Overflow vulnerability [CWE-121] vulnerability in Fortinet FortiOS 7.6.1 through 7.6.6 may allow an unauthenticated attacker who can bypass stack protection and ASLR to execute arbitrary code or commands in the context of the WAD daemon via crafted sockets, only if the explicit proxy is configured with Kerberos authentication and SOCKS enabled.

Fortinet FortiOS LDAP Credentials Disclosure

Fortinet FortiOS through 7.6.6 allows attackers to decrypt LDAP credentials stored in device configuration files, as exploited in the wild from 2025-12-16 through 2026 (by default, the encryption key is the same across all customers' installations). NOTE: the Supplier's position is that the instance of CWE-1394 is not a vulnerability because customers "are supposed to enable" a non-default option that eliminates the weakness.
